Residual risks
Additional residual risks may arise when using the tool which
may not be included in the enclosed safety warnings. These
risks can arise from misuse, prolonged use etc.
Even with the application of the relevant safety regulations
and the implementation of safety devices, certain residual
risks can not be avoided. These include:
Injuries caused by touching any rotating/moving parts.
u
Injuries caused when changing any parts, blades or ac-
u
cessories.
Injuries caused by prolonged use of a tool. When using
u
any tool for prolonged periods ensure you take regular
breaks.
Impairment of hearing.
u
Health hazards caused by breathing dust developed when
u
using your tool (example:- working with wood, especially
oak, beech and MDF.)
Vibration
The declared vibration emission values stated in the technical
data and the declaration of conformity have been measured in
accordance with a standard test method provided by EN62841
and may be used for comparing one tool with another. The
declared vibration emission value may also be used in a
preliminary assessment of exposure.
Warning! The vibration emission value during actual use of
the power tool can differ from the declared value depending
on the ways in which the tool is used. The vibration level may
increase above the level stated.
When assessing vibration exposure to determine safety
measures required by 2002/44/EC to protect persons regularly
using power tools in employment, an estimation of vibration
exposure should consider, the actual conditions of use and the
way the tool is used, including taking account of all parts of the
operating cycle such as the times when the tool is switched off
and when it is running idle in addition to the trigger time.

Assembly
Warning! Before assembly, make sure that the tool is
switched off and unplugged.
Fitting sanding sheets (fig. A & B1 - B3)
Warning! Never use the tool without a sanding sheet or
accessory in place.
Fitting sanding sheets with nylon loops (fig. A)
Press the sheet firmly and evenly onto the sanding base
u
(3), making sure that the holes in the sheet line up with the
holes in the base.
Fitting regular sanding sheets (fig. B1 - B3)
Soften the sanding sheet by rubbing its non-abrasive side
u
over the edge of a worktop.
Press the paper clamp levers (4) upwards to release them
u
from the retaining grooves and open the paper clamps by
pressing them down (fig. B1).
Place the sheet onto the sanding base (3), making sure
u
that the holes in the sheet line up with the holes in the
base (fig. B2).
Insert the edge of the sanding sheet into the front paper
u
clamp as shown (fig. B3).
Press the front paper clamp lever (4) downwards and
u
locate it in the retaining groove.
While keeping a slight tension on the sheet, insert the rear
u
edge of the sheet into the rear paper clamp.
